Output d8ff6586926a321570ef17204508fcdb82c46f2ea06f59c21571107fc2b41161:0

value
514848171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f6452085b0e83c4c178b30e4c74fb079597f0c9 OP_EQUAL
address
336QEonxFVxN7DZPu5QDCdXULUoHAtYmB3
transaction
d8ff6586926a321570ef17204508fcdb82c46f2ea06f59c21571107fc2b41161